Stocks Are Struggling Across the Board. Then There’s Alphabet.
Pretty much nothing was working on Wall Street on Wednesday—aside from Alphabet.
The Dow fell 307 points, or 0.7%. The S&P 500 was down 0.2%. The Nasdaq Composite was up 0.3%.
Market breadth was terrible, with only six stocks rising in the Dow. Only 94 S&P 500 stocks were up: Alphabet was the heaviest hitter with a gain of 5.4% that was keeping the communication services sector afloat.
